Jarhead and Garden State actor Peter Sarsgaard is sick with Lyme Disease. He contracted the bacterial infection through a tick bite while vacationing with fiancee Maggie Gyllenhaal and their baby Ramona on Martha's Vineyard. Gyllenhaal and child high-tailed it out of the Vineyard and back to their Brooklyn apartment as soon as Sarsgaard was diagnosed.
Lyme Disease is usually treated with antibiotics. A worst case scenario sees the infection spread to the joints, heart, and nervous system, according to the Centers For Disease Control.
